#d6124a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d6124a is composed of 83.9% red, 7.1% green and 29%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 91.6% magenta, 65.4%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 342.9 degrees, a saturation of 84.5% and a lightness of 45.5%. #d6124a color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2494 with #ad0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0033.

#d6124a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d6124a has RGB values of R:214, G:18, B:74 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.92, Y:0.65,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 14029386.
